Statutes of Limitations
If you are mesothelioma survivors or the family of a deceased asbestos victim, you may be eligible to receive compensation. You must file your claim before the expiration date of the statute of limitations or you could lose your right to claim damages. In every state, the statute of limitations governs personal injury and wrongful deaths claims. The statutes of limitations differ by state and the kind of case you're filing.
Mesothelioma, for example has a different statute of limitation in comparison to other personal injury cases because it could take anywhere from 10 to 40 years to identify mesothelioma. For this reason, the statutes of limitation in these cases start from the date of diagnosis, not the day the patient was first exposed to asbestos. This "discovery" rule was established in the famous 1973 case of Borel V. Fibreboard.
The statutes of limitation in the case of wrongful death are simpler and are always established from the date of death. A mesothelioma attorney should review the state law and determine whether there are any exceptions.
A mesothelioma attorney should also be aware of the differences in the law of each state concerning which court is competent in a particular case. Most often, a lawsuit will be filed in the state where the majority of the asbestos exposure took place or where the patient lived when they were diagnosed with an asbestos-related disease. This can be complicated if the patient has worked in multiple states or has moved between them during their career.

If a mesothelioma patient dies, their estate attorney can continue to pursue an asbestos lawsuit as a wrongful-death lawsuit. Their lawyers can use the same evidence in a normal personal injury lawsuit however, they must provide additional evidence to prove that the victim's death was caused by the exposure to asbestos and was the company that was that are named in the lawsuit.
This includes the victims' employment history, their age when diagnosed and how long they had been exposed to asbestos. Lawyers also have to collect funeral and medical expenses, as well as receipts for any other expenses out of pocket. They should also demonstrate how the loss of the victim impacted their family through testimonies or bank statements, as well as other documents.
The amount of compensation given in a mesothelioma-related wrongful death lawsuit is usually less than what would be awarded in a personal injury claim involving an active plaintiff. This is because living plaintiffs are presumed to be a victim of ongoing medical expenses as well as other costs. A mesothelioma spouse who survives can also receive a larger settlement when their spouse was exposed to asbestos during their military service, and they could be eligible for a veteran's trust fund claim.
The number of people who file claims against a bankrupt business can affect the amount of compensation. As more families file claims, their compensation will decrease.
